How much does a Monitech Llc Quality Controller make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Quality Controller at Monitech Llc is $39,885, which translates to approximately $19 per hour. Salaries for Quality Controller at Monitech Llc typically range from $35,848 to $44,155,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Monitech, Inc. engineers, manufactures, and installs interlock ignition devices. It offers breath alcohol interlock ignition devices that prevent alcohol consumed drivers from operating a motor vehicle. The company was founded in 1989 and is based in Morrisville, North Carolina. As of June 20, 2012, Monitech, Inc. operates as a subsidiary of LifeSafer Interlock Holdings, Inc.
